Is the switch a layer 3 switch?  

If so, check the device's properties (Command-I or Ctrl-I for PC's) and
check the "Map Device As:" box to see if it's being monitored as a
"Router" instead of as a "Switch."  I have HP ProCurve layer 3 switches
in my network which don't report utilization unless they are monitored
as switches and not routers.  There might be more I can do with the
MIB's offered, but that is what comes up by default.

I think I need some help configuring IM to monitor the utilization of a
port
on a managed switch.  The switch is a Dell 3324, and I'd like to chart
the
incoming and outgoing utilization.  I've got the port specifically
showing
on the map, and Intermapper shows the marching ants between the switch
and
the port, but the statistics pop-up box shows all utilization at 0%.

Thoughts?
